Who Invented The Blackjack Game?

The exact origins of blackjack are not firmly established, sparking lively debate among historians and gaming enthusiasts alike. 

Many resources suggest that the game may have first taken shape across the Channel in France sometime in the early 18th century. This early form of blackjack, known as “Vingt-et-Un,” which translates to “21,” is believed to have evolved from earlier card games enjoyed by the French nobility.

As with many traditional card games, blackjack has undergone numerous changes as it travelled across cultures and continents. Each region added its own unique twists and adjustments, shaping the game we recognise today. 

While it is difficult for experts to pinpoint one single inventor, the evolution of the game can be traced back through historical documents and references, shedding light on its fascinating journey through time.

Today, blackjack is enjoyed in casinos around the world, both offline and online, and involves an element of chance as players aim to try and reach a hand value of 21. 

Where Did Blackjack Originate?

Blackjack’s roots are believed to trace back to France in the early 18th century. 

Vingt-et-Un, or 21, was popular among the French aristocracy and involved using a deck of cards to try and reach a total of 21 without going over. This card game spread beyond France, adapting to various styles and rules as it travelled to different parts of the world.

As the game migrated, it continued to evolve, culminating in the version of blackjack played in casinos today. Despite its transformations over the years, the essence of the game—achieving the highest hand without exceeding 21—remains intact. Why Do They Call It Blackjack?

The name “blackjack” has an interesting backstory that is as much a part of gambling lore as the game itself. 

The term originated from a promotion used by American casinos to try and attract players. In earlier versions, a hand that consisted of the ace of spades and a black jack (either the jack of clubs or the jack of spades) would receive a special payout. This specific combination led to the nickname “blackjack.”

Although the special payout promotion is long gone, the name “blackjack” stuck and remains the term used to refer to the game globally. The focus of the game shifted back to achieving a hand value of 21, but the memorable name lived on.

Who Invented Blackjack Basic Strategy?

The journey to developing a structured way to play blackjack strategically began in the mid-20th century. During this time, mathematicians and researchers started exploring how probability could be applied to improve gameplay. A key figure in this movement was Roger Baldwin, along with his team of U.S. Army engineers – Wilbert Cantey, Herbert Maisel, and James McDermott.

In 1956, they crafted a pivotal paper, “The Optimum Strategy in Blackjack.” This document was groundbreaking, as it detailed a method for players to try and enhance their odds by making decisions based on the cards they held, and what the dealer showed. Their work provided a scientific approach that was a significant departure from playing based solely on intuition.

A few years later, Edward O. Thorp’s book, “Beat the Dealer,” made waves in the casino world. Using computer simulations, Thorp refined these strategies, propelling them into the mainstream. His book not only expanded on basic strategy, but also introduced techniques like card counting.

Their collective contributions established the basis for contemporary blackjack strategy. The development of these strategies showcased how mathematics could be applied to card games, transforming how people approach their game at the tables.
